Abstract

The smectic layer displacement fluctuation profile, \ensuremath{\sigma}(r)=〈${\mathit{u}}^{2}$(r)${\mathrm{〉}}^{1/2}$, has been calculated for thin smectic-A films. In thin smectic-A films the calculated fluctuation amplitudes are only \ensuremath{\sigma}\ensuremath{\approxeq}4 \AA{}, compared to \ensuremath{\sigma}\ensuremath{\approxeq}8 \AA{} in a macroscopic sample. The fluctuations are suppressed at the two free surfaces by the surface tension, grow rapidly away from each surface, and have a parabolic profile near the center of the film. These results are in quantitative agreement (\ifmmode\pm\else\textpm\fi{}0.1 \AA{}) with recent x-ray measurements.
